Riverside
Riverside is on Farm Road 624 three miles from Calallen in northern Nueces County. It was established around 1910. A frame schoolhouse was built in 1911, and a brick school was built in 1926. In 1941 Riverside was consolidated with the Calallen Independent School District. The school building was remodeled by in the late 1960s to serve as the Calallen vocational school. In the 1990s many of the residents worked in nearby Corpus Christi.
